Mesothelioma Lawsuit Settlements

The amount of compensation in mesothelioma-related cases depends on several factors. These include the victim's medical costs, documented lost wages and noneconomic damages such as suffering and pain.

Expert lawyers can decide the extent to which a defendant company must be held responsible and negotiate for the most favorable possible settlement. However, the legal process can take years to reach a verdict.

How much money can I get?

Compensation is awarded in a successful mesothelioma case. This money can be used to pay for medical bills and other expenses, and will ensure that you have funds that can meet your family's financial needs into the future. Compensation can help you get the best treatment for mesothelioma and increase your chances of living to the fullest.

Compensation amounts differ greatly based on many different factors such as your diagnosis, your age and the degree of damage you've suffered as a result of asbestos exposure. The mesothelioma settlement average is in the millions.

The amount can be used to pay for various damages, including the loss of wages and documented expenses. A majority of settlements also include compensation for suffering and pain. The amount of pain or suffering awarded may differ, but judges will usually consider your particular situation when determining what is fair.

How Long Will It Take to Receive a Decision?

The time frame for mesothelioma lawsuit varies from case to case. Each asbestos lawsuit is unique and needs to be considered when negotiating an appropriate payout amount. A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ced can examine the specific details of your claim and assist you in understanding what you can expect from the settlement process.

The first step is to file the lawsuit. The defendants have a specific number of days after the lawsuit is filed to respond. It can take weeks, or even months. However, the companies identified in asbestos suits nearly always respond within the time limit.

After the response has been received, the discovery phase commences. This is a lengthy process that involves gathering and compiling data for both sides. During this time, lawyers on both sides are able to discuss. A settlement usually occurs within 18 months on average.


A mesothelioma attorney will do everything possible to resolve your case as swiftly as possible. They are aware that a mesothelioma lawsuit settlement is crucial to helping you and your family cope with the terrible effects of this disease.

When trying to negotiate a mesothelioma lawsuit settlement, both parties will take into consideration the following factors:

* Medical Expenses: These include the past expenses as well as projected future expenses for home care, treatment and lost wages in the event that you can no longer work. * Non-economic damages: This can include emotional distress, pain, suffering, and loss of quality of living.

How do I receive an agreement?

If your lawyer has made a strong case to the defendants and they agree to an agreement, it will not take a long time to receive the funds. The money is usually distributed within 30 to 60 days after the mesothelioma attorney has submitted the necessary documents to the settlement firm. It could take longer if there are problems with Medicare, Medicaid or private health insurance providers that must be addressed.
